Revolutionizing Pig Housing: The Role of Advanced Evaporative Cooling Pads

In modern pig farming, maintaining an optimal environment for livestock is crucial for productivity and animal welfare. One of the key components of an effective climate control system is the use of advanced evaporative cooling pads. These pads serve as an environmentally friendly solution for regulating temperature and humidity levels within pig houses, ultimately leading to healthier animals and improved growth performance.
Advanced evaporative cooling pads utilize the principle of evaporative cooling, which leverages the natural process of water evaporation to lower air temperature. When warm, dry air passes through the wet pads, moisture evaporates, resulting in cooler air that is distributed throughout the pig house. This process not only reduces ambient temperatures but also increases humidity levels, which is particularly beneficial in hot and arid climates where pigs are susceptible to heat stress.
One of the notable advantages of these advanced cooling pads is their efficiency. Made from highly porous and durable materials, they offer a large surface area for evaporation, maximizing cooling potential while minimizing water usage. This leads to significant energy savings compared to traditional cooling methods, such as refrigeration systems, which consume more electricity and can be less sustainable in the long term.
Moreover, the installation of high-quality evaporative cooling pads can help to improve air quality within the pig house. By maintaining a more consistent and comfortable temperature, these pads help reduce pig stress levels, which can lead to better feed conversion ratios and overall growth rates. Additionally, enhanced ventilation facilitated by the cooling pads can help lower the concentration of harmful gases, such as ammonia, thereby promoting a healthier environment for both livestock and farm workers.
It is also important to consider the maintenance and longevity of advanced evaporative cooling pads. Regular cleaning and replacement of pads, as needed, will ensure they operate at peak efficiency. Farmers should also monitor water quality to prevent the buildup of minerals and contaminants that could hinder performance.
